Self contained, private rural accommodation located on Meringo Creek farm which is a working farm, producing ethical and sustainable agricultural product for the local award winning Moruya Farmers Market. The view from your bedroom is outstanding and very unique looking across the farm paddocks to the ocean where whales can be seen breaching during their annual migration period. Guests are free to do their own thing with many options available - the beach 5 minutes drive from your door and the Bingi Dreaming track close at hand for bush walkers. There are good shops, markets (Saturday and Tuesday) and two supermarkets in Moruya (ten minutes away). Every Tuesday we sell beef, lamb or goat kid at Moruya Farmers Market (ABC Delicious Awards "Most Outstanding Farmers Market in Australia" in both 2014 and 2015). Very RURAL. Very peaceful. Very stress free. Horse stud (thoroughbreds) on the front boundary forests on the North and West boundries and scattered five acre lots in the distance. The "Bingi Dreaming" walking track runs along the coast in front of us. It is approx. 10 km long and starts at the little village North of us called Congo and ends south at Tuross. Meringo beach is about half the distance if you get tired. No public transport. Only a daily bus or two (Murrays-Canberra, Premier-Sydney) along the highway that does drop/pickup at the Bingi turnoff or in at Moruya. Bring bikes, kayaks - The heart of Eurobodalla National Park is along this stretch of coastline and some great touring in your car to places like Tilba, Mystery Bay, Bermagui, Mt Dromedary, Montague Island can be had if you're wanting to be on the go.
